مستخلص: We propose a new broadband metamaterial perfect absorber (MPA) based on structure of metallic dishes in the THz region. It demonstrated that the coupling interaction between the central dish and adjacent dishes leads to absorption characteristics. By optimizing the geometrical structure, the bandwidth is gained up to 1.0THz with absorption better than 90%. The mechanism of the absorption results was explained by induced current, magnetic and electric distributions. Furthermore, LC equivalent circuit was used to elucidate resonant frequencies. The obtained results can provide a general guideline for fabricating broadband MPA. [ABSTRACT FROM AUTHOR]
